Mwenje Weruponeso CBO-Mozambique
When I worked in Mozambique and taught English at Chimoio International school, one of my colleagues later started a Community Based Organization (CBO) named Mwenje Weruponeso-A light of Salvation. The mission of the CBO is to reach out to the Orphans and vulnerable Children (OVC), and their families by helping to improve their chances to a better life now and in the future. She started a school for orphans and sought to seek funding. My way of helping her was through creating a website so that the CBO becomes visible to audiences beyond their immediate local. The goal was also to help them document and showcase the work they had done using the resources that had so far received . |

Zaion -Horn of Africa Restaurant and bar
Soon after moving to Sweden, I met a guy who had lived in my homeland, Zimbabwe, for 9 years. Originaly, he comes from Eritrea.We spoke Shona together and became close friends. A few months ago he wanted to open a restaurant that specializes in Eritrean and Ethiopian food. I offered to help him set up a website for it prior to the opening date. The aim was to create publicity and anticipation for the new restaurant. Social media accounts were linked and the restaurant was registered in travel guides, local directories and on Google my business. |
